    There is a reason for people wanting him traded....


    1. He is a Restricted Free Agent..There are going to be teams looking to sink the Rangers by offering an dumb contract (all it takes is one) that the rangers will not match. Now getting a potential second round pick (contact up to 3.4m) or a 1st and a 3rd (contact up to 5 million) may be nice for down the road stockpiling, but we are in a win now moode. I don't want draft picks for a guy who was a first round pick.

    2. The Rangers do have a nice stable of dmen. Not saying losing MDZ would hurt the top 6 but you have to give up something to get something the Rangers need, up front scoring.

    3. The upside of MDZ was always he was going to be very good, if not great, offensive defensemen....well outside of a two month stretch we have not seen this in a long time. Is he young and still developing, yes...is he worth the risk of paying 3 to 4 million a season after this season...I am not willing to roll the dice on that one. Especially with the emergence of Moore on the blue line and potential behind them.

    4. He is a defensive liability that his offense doesn't generate enough to compensate for.

    5. Does he have the blast to be a PP point man? Not really...is he a banger that can be your #1 pk guy...nope....out of the 6 dmen on the team....2 minutes left in the game protecting a 1 goal advantage...is he one of the four you are comfortable having out there?

    Dump you say he is just Chuck, Struds and myself whipping boy...there are reasons for it. Don't be talking about how his pathetic shooting percentage is better than Girardi and Staal. Those two did not have the high expectations to be a point producing dman like MDZ has been.

    Personally my opinion is if MDZ resigns next year with a decent raise...we are talking 4 to 5he will want...he will not live up to it, just like Dubi.

    Trade him sometime this season for a proven goal scorer.

    Your same argument could be made for John Moore Al, the guy's making $800K this year versus MDZ's $2.9 mil, using your logic the obvious choice for a GM to throw money at is Moore. I have no problem trading MDZ for fair value, not for another overpaid, undersized, might score 15-20 if he doesn't get hurt guy like Petry, been there done that and the Rangers can't afford him anyway.

    The Rangers do have a nice stable of dmen now but 5 are free agents at the end of this year followed by Staal next year. I do see teams easily offering Girardi $4+ million after the ridiculous free agency contracts given to defensemen last year, I'd be shocked if the Rangers were able to hold onto him. I don't see Glen offering MDZ more than $3.5mil. I'd like to see McIlrath up this year to see what we have, definitely rolling the dice to bring 2-3 inexperienced dmen up from the farms and throw them to the fire.

    I like Moore too but the guy has 2 points this year in 17 games (emerging?) while MDZ has 4 points in 15 games and has led Rangers dmen in scoring the last 2 years under the offensively challenged Torts, I think that at least qualifies him as very good. Sorry to point out his shooting % but just wanted to show that MDZ clearly doesn't have the worst shot on the team among Rangers dmen as was being constantly stated, the numbers don't lie. Most of the critique of MDZ is more along the parameters of how figure skating is judged, emotionally. Comparisons of MDZ to Dubi are totally unfair. I liked Dubi until he became a greedy, lazy hump who held out twice then did little to earn the raises.

    I do find it amazing that the Rangers are in 3rd place without Nash who is finally skating again, 7-3 in their last 10 as the age of Tortoiserella has left the Garden and the Rangers become more accustomed to AV's style of hockey but still the negative Nellies are crying for trades.
